Resum

This study examines the impact on the learning of university students of several teaching improvement initiatives developed in four third-year cost and management accounting courses. Results suggest that the use of Internet free access videos is an effective resource for students to learn about real business production processes and to acquire the necessary skills for the design and understanding of cost calculation systems. Videos can be combined with serious games, which favours the development of these skills. Likewise, the experiences carried out offer evidence of the usefulness of videos and gamification as dynamic elements for theory classes, being tools through which to support the flipped classroom in this type of subject, favouring autonomous and reflective student learning.
